Today's interview is with Ed Santos, a business executive whose life was forever altered by the unexpected suicide of his daughter, Sabrina. Ed has contemplated sharing his personal journey to help others who may be facing similar challenges for some time. In this interview he opens up about his understanding of mental health before Sabrina's death, the immediate grief he experienced after her death, and how his coping process has evolved over the course of two years. Ed shares his beliefs about grief, the role of therapy, and his reflections on the emotional complexities of losing a child. This conversation offers a raw, honest look at the unpredictable nature of traumatic grief and how the bond between a parent and child endures over time. Key Takeaways: Grief after a suicide loss of a child is life altering and indescribable. It is not always apparent when a loved one is struggling with a mental health challenge. Therapy and support groups can be important tools for processing the changing emotions associated with suicide loss.

TacticalPay Radio is officially back for Season 2! On this episode we explore what it takes to run a successful small business in the firearms industry. Joining to provide his first hand insight is Ed Santos, Co-Founder and Chief Instructor of Center Target Sports in Post Falls, Idaho. Ed is a retired Army vet, a competitive shooter, an author, and has an extensive list of firearms instructor certificates. Listen along as Ed offers up unique insights to the inner workings of a successful family-friendly gun range and store.
